Oxalic acid is soluble in water, 143g/l at room temperature. General Solubility Rules All Group I (1) elements and NH 4 + are soluble NO 3-ClO 3-ClO 4-C 2 H 3 O 2-All Nitrates, Chlorates, Perchlorates and Acetates are soluble Cl-Br-I-All Halides are soluble EXCEPT Ag+, Hg 2 2+, and Pb SO 4 2-All Sulfates are soluble EXCEPT Sr2+, Ba2+, and Pb2+ CO 3 … + and Pb2+, Flourides of Mg 2+, Ca 2+, nécessaire] L' oxalate de fer (II) est très insoluble. Magnesium oxalate is a million times more soluble than mercury oxalate. Third, magnesium oxalates are much more soluble than calcium oxalates. Thus, if magnesium supplements are given by themselves, oxalates from food or yeast/fungal sources that combine with magnesium are much more likely to be absorbed than calcium oxalates. Magnesium oxalate is borderline and 1 gram will dissolve in a litre of water. EXCEPTIONS: SEE PRIORITY RULES, also Ba 2+ e.g . CALCIUM OXALATE SOLUBILITY . Oxalates are mostly insoluble. The nitrates, chlorates, and acetates of all metals are soluble in water. Most compounds containing hydroxide (OH-) are insoluble . First, the Ksp for calcium oxalate indicates that whenever the product of the concentration of calcium and oxalate concentrations in blood exceeds the Ksp, calcium oxalate crystals may form and deposit in the tissues. Magnesium and calcium chromates are soluble, whereas those of other metals, such as silver, lead, and mercury (which I find rather notorious) are again insoluble. Ammonium and alkali-metal chromates are again very soluble. Silver acetate is sparingly soluble.